@ -0,0 +1,70 @@
import os
import json
import requests
import numpy as np
from FlagEmbedding import FlagReranker
from src.config import RERANKER_LIST
from src.utils.logging_config import setup_logger
logger = setup_logger("RerankModel")
class LocalReranker(FlagReranker):
def __init__(self, config, **kwargs):
model_info = RERANKER_LIST[config.reranker]
model_name_or_path = config.model_local_paths.get(model_info["name"], model_info.get("default_path"))
logger.info(f"Loading Reranker model {config.reranker} from {model_name_or_path}")
super().__init__(model_name_or_path, use_fp16=True, **kwargs)
logger.info(f"Reranker model {config.reranker} loaded")
def sigmoid(x):
return 1 / (1 + np.exp(-x))
class SilconFlowReranker():
def __init__(self, config, **kwargs):
self.url = "https://api.siliconflow.cn/v1/rerank"
self.model = RERANKER_LIST[config.reranker]["name"]
api_key = os.getenv("SILICONFLOW_API_KEY")
assert api_key, "SILICONFLOW_API_KEY is required"
self.headers = {
"Authorization": f"Bearer {api_key}",
"Content-Type": "application/json"
}
def compute_score(self, sentence_pairs, batch_size = 256, max_length = 512, normalize = False):
# TODO 还没实现 batch_size
query, sentences = sentence_pairs[0], sentence_pairs[1]
payload = self.build_payload(query, sentences, max_length)
response = requests.request("POST", self.url, json=payload, headers=self.headers)
response = json.loads(response.text)
logger.debug(f"SiliconFlow Reranker response: {response}")
results = sorted(response["results"], key=lambda x: x["index"])
all_scores = [result["relevance_score"] for result in results]
if normalize:
all_scores = [sigmoid(score) for score in all_scores]
return all_scores
def build_payload(self, query, sentences, max_length = 512):
return {
"model": self.model,
"query": query,
"documents": sentences,
"max_chunks_per_doc": max_length,
}
def get_reranker(config):
assert config.reranker in RERANKER_LIST.keys(), f"Unsupported Reranker: {config.reranker}, only support {RERANKER_LIST.keys()}"
provider, model_name = config.reranker.split('/', 1)
if provider == "local":
return LocalReranker(config)
elif provider == "siliconflow":
return SilconFlowReranker(config)
